Crafting Your Own Obi-Wan Jedi Costume

Whether you're attending a Star Wars convention or want to channel your inner Jedi at home, crafting your own Obi-Wan Kenobi costume can be an incredibly rewarding experience.

1. Materials:

  • Beige fabric (for the robe)
  • Brown fabric (for the tunic)
  • Leather (for the belt and boots)
  • Lightsaber replica

2. Instructions:

  • Robe: Cut and sew the fabric to create a flowing robe that reaches the ankles.
  • Tunic: Create a simple tunic by cutting and sewing the brown fabric.
  • Belt: Cut and sew the leather to form a belt that can accommodate your lightsaber.
  • Boots: Purchase leather boots or craft your own using a suitable pattern.
  • Accessories: Gather or craft any additional accessories, such as a cloak or comlink.

Tips and Tricks for Obi-Wan Costume Perfection

  • Weathering: Create a more authentic look by distressing the robe and boots to mimic years of wear and tear.
  • Customization: Add personal touches, such as your own lightsaber or Jedi emblem, to make the costume truly unique.
  • Comfort: Ensure your costume is comfortable to wear for extended periods, allowing you to fully embody the Jedi experience.
